## Step 2: Migrate the order-cutoff rule

The Ovenlight ordering service previously hard-coded the cutoff for next-day bakery orders inside the checkout handler. This step moves the rule into the shared config service so the Millbrook and Harrow Street shops can set different cutoffs. Remove the hard-coded constant, deploy the updated handler, and verify that late orders are rejected with the standard cutoff message. Seed the config service for each shop with the following values.

config for kahag-tafop:
WENWYN_PIN=7412
WENWYN_TENANT=fenion
WENWYN_METRICS_HOST=metrics.wenwyn.zemvarnet.local
WENWYN_SEAL=seal_cafee3b9
WENWYN_STANDBY_TEAM=praox

### Payment retries — idempotency keys

Heads up for the sync: Ledgerpine retries now require an idempotency key on every POST, no exceptions. Keys live 48h, so dedupe windows longer than that will double-charge. The middleware generates them automatically as of this week's rollout. The rollout corresponds to the build below.

session token of yahap-fafop = htk9_f6aa94135

Finance Review — Commission Scheme v2

Revised scheme for Dunmore Analytics sales org reviewed. Accelerators now kick in at 110% of quota; clawbacks extend to 90 days. Payout modelling shows 6% cost increase, offset by expected retention gains. Approved pending CFO sign-off. Effective next quarter. Strategic rationale is summarised in the note below.

confidential, kahog-bawif: The northern region missed its Pramir quota by 20.0 percent last quarter. Casaxek Freight plans to lower the Fraion list price by 41.5 percent in December. The finance team signed off on a budget of $236.4 million for Project Druius. The renewal with Fenysix Partners closes at $91.3 million a year, 2.1 percent below the last contract.